    Methodist Hospital Announces Plans for Foundation Donation

    Beneficiary of last July’s Knuckle Ball, The Methodist Neurological Institute, has recently announced how the awarded funds will be allocated.  The Joe Niekro Foundation is thrilled to announce The Joe Niekro Lectureship and Symposium on Early Detection and Treatment of Cerebral Aneuryms.  This conference will take place in Houston every year at The Methodist Neurological Institute and will host medical […]
